20090032107 | ORGANIC SOLAR CELL USING CONDUCTIVE POLYMER TRANSPARENT ELECTRODE AND FABRICATING METHOD THEREOF - The present invention relates to an organic solar cell made of a transparent conductive polymer electrode and a fabricating method thereof. An anode electrode is formed on a substrate, a photoactive layer is formed on the anode electrode, and a cathode electrode is then formed on the photoactive layer. The anode electrode is formed by stacking conductive polymer particles by an electrostatic spray printing method, and a micro pattern is formed on the substrate before forming the anode electrode. The micro pattern is formed by hot embossing, the photoactive layer is formed by gravure printing or spin coating, and the cathode electrode is formed by screen print or evaporation deposition. A series of processes for fabricating an organic solar cell is performed using a roll-to-roll process. | 02-05-2009 |

20100176379 | SELF-ALIGNED ORGANIC THIN FILM TRANSISTOR AND FABRICATION METHOD THEREOF - The present invention relates to a self-aligned organic thin film transistor (TFT) and a fabrication method thereof. According to the present invention, a gate electrode is formed from a first conductive layer patterned on a substrate, a gate dielectric layer is formed on top of the substrate to cover the gate electrode, and a second conductive layer is then formed on the gate dielectric layer. Subsequently, ultraviolet (UV) backside exposure for irradiating the second conductive layer with UV from a bottom side of the substrate using the gate electrode as a mask, and source/drain electrodes self-aligned with the gate electrode is then formed not to overlap with the gate electrode by developing the second conductive electrode. Thereafter, an organic semiconductor layer is formed between and on the source/drain electrodes. In the present invention, an organic TFT can be fabricated using a reel-to-reel process, and therefore, the fabrication process can be simplified. | 07-15-2010 |

20130070306 | PRINTING APPARATUS HAVING AUTOMATIC PRINTING SHEET FEEDER - A printing apparatus having an automatic printing sheet feeder integrated thereto to improve mass productivity. The printing apparatus includes a base, a moving stage, an automatic printing sheet feeder, and a printing roll. The moving stage is linearly movable along the base, and has a lithographic plate seated on the top surface thereof, the lithographic plate having a printing pattern thereon. The automatic printing sheet feeder is installed on the moving stage. The automatic printing sheet feeder includes an unwinding roll, which supplies the printing sheet, a rewinding roll, which collects the printing sheet, and a plurality of guide rolls, which guide the printing sheet to pass through the printing area of the moving stage. The printing roll is installed on the base, and performs printing by transferring ink from recesses of a printing pattern of the lithographic plate to the printing sheet on the moving stage. | 03-21-2013 |
